The specialized freight trucking industry in the United States is a significant economic force, worth over $125 billion annually. This robust sector is experiencing steady growth, driven primarily by nationwide infrastructure projects and the increasing demand for renewable energy transport.
Scale is a defining characteristic of this industry, with more than 10 million oversize/overweight permits issued annually across the country. These permits primarily facilitate the transport of construction equipment, generators, turbines, and agricultural machinery.
Most heavy hauls involve substantial loads weighing between 40,000 to 120,000 pounds and spanning up to 20 feet wide, highlighting the specialized expertise required for safe and efficient transport.
California stands out among the top three states for oversize transport demand, a position attributed to its bustling ports, extensive agricultural operations, and thriving technology manufacturing centers.
Coastal states like California face additional complexity due to environmental protection zones along transport routes, with approximately 15% of heavy hauls involving marine-related industries.
Customer expectations in this specialized industry are clear and demanding. A recent industry survey revealed that 92% of heavy equipment buyers consider on-time delivery and damage-free transport their top priorities.

All oversize loads entering the City of Quitman must conform to the requirements set by the Mississippi Department of Transportation.
In general, any vehicle over 12 feet in width, 14.5 feet in height, and within the Class III weight classification should obtain an oversize load permit from the Quitman Public Works Department.
Additionally, all loads exceeding 60 inches in diameter must be secured with a minimum of two tie-downs to prevent shifting during transport.
In Quitman, escort vehicles are required for all loads exceeding 14 feet in width or height, as well as those with a gross vehicle weight rating (GVWR) above 80,000 pounds.
Local police escorts may be necessary for oversized loads traveling during peak traffic hours (7-9 am and 4-6 pm, Monday-Friday). Scheduling requirements can be found by contacting the Quitman Police Department at (601) 786-2121.
To apply for a permit in Quitman, please visit the City's website at quitmancityms.gov and click on 'Public Works' then 'Oversize Load Permits.' You can also contact the Public Works Department directly at (601) 786-2121 or email [[email protected]](mailto:[email protected]).
Applicants must provide a minimum of 10 business days' advance notice to obtain an oversize load permit.
Oversized loads are prohibited from traveling on Quitman's downtown streets during peak shopping hours (11 am-2 pm, Monday-Saturday). Alternative routes will be provided by the Public Works Department.
During heavy rainfall or flooding events, oversized load permits may be suspended or restricted to prevent damage to City infrastructure.
The standard permit fee for Quitman is $150. Additional fees of $50 per mile will be assessed for routes exceeding 10 miles in length.
Permits issued during peak traffic hours (7-9 am and 4-6 pm, Monday-Friday) incur an additional $100 fee.
